SCS Engineers— Marc Rogoff, Ph.D., authors book on planning of solid waste recycling facilities and programs

 TAMPA, FLA. — Marc Rogoff, PhD, Project Director at SCS Engineers-Tampa, authored a new book about recycling programs and processing, entitled, “Solid Waste Recycling and Processing, 2nd Edition, Planning of Solid Waste Recycling Facilities and Programs.” Published by Elsevier, the book is a resource and guide for those considering or implementing recycling programs. The book is available as a traditional bound copy and as an eBook at the Elsevier International Engineering Site.

Rogoff is the National Partner for SCS Engineers’ Solid Waste Planning Practice, leading company-wide efforts in solid waste planning and waste-to-energy (WTE) programs. He imparts his knowledge of how to meet the range of considerations and challenges facing waste managers to administer solid waste recycling programs such as, the collection and handling of materials, process selection, design, and implementation of programs. The book, a comprehensive guide to engineers, solid waste managers, and decision-makers, provides best practice guidance, explanations of key technologies and an analysis of public policy, economic factors, and environmental trade-offs.

Rogoff has held a number of senior positions in the Solid Waste Association of North America (SWANA) and the American Public Works Association (APWA). Following his BS and MS at Cornell University, Rogoff completed a Ph.D. at Michigan State University and an MBA at the University of Tampa. His career has embraced all aspects of solid waste management, and he has managed engineering feasibility study reports for nearly two dozen public works projects, representing $1.2 billion in project financing. His name is well known in the solid waste recycling and WTE fields, where his consultancy work has covered feasibility studies on more than 50 facilities worldwide, operations assessments, and advising on key procurement decisions.
